Using Generative AI for Grant Writing (June 2) Artificial Intelligence is reshaping the grant writing and granting landscape, but many are using it ineffectively, producing generic, uninspiring, or error-riddled proposals that fail to secure funding. Session 1 equips you with the skills and tools to use AI the right way, enhancing efficiency and creating standout proposals. You will learn:

  • Strategic Use of AI in Grant Writing: Break complex tasks into manageable steps. Learn to use AI effectively to analyze funding opportunities, craft compelling narratives, and revise for clarity and impact.
  • Effective Prompt Creation: Guide AI tools like ChatGPT or Claude with detailed context, examples, and iterative instructions to craft precise, tailored, results.
  • Practical Applications: Explore AI-driven techniques to summarize RFPs and funding announcements, draft key proposal sections, and conduct research.
  • Ethical AI Use: Understand key considerations for ethical and effective AI integration into your grant writing workflow.


Advanced AI Techniques for Grant Seeking and Research (June 9) With a focus on how grant seekers can use AI to process and critically evaluate prospect research results for alignment, feasibility, and potential impact, this session goes beyond basic prompting to leverage AI for strategic decision-making. Learn how to:

  • Find Grant Opportunities with AI: Effectively generate lists of targeted grant opportunities using strategic AI prompts, with or without access to paid databases.
  • Assess Grant Results with AI: Use AI-driven tools to evaluate opportunities beyond surface-level criteria, analyzing requirements, finding trends, and revealing historic giving patterns.
  • AI-Assisted Comparative Analysis: Compare multiple grant opportunities, side-by-side, ranking them based on custom criteria such as funding amount, application timeline, and organizational capacity.
  • Practical Tools and Demonstrations: Learn about practical tools and see them in action to see how AI can help you process grant database search results, with customized prompts and workflows to improve your results.
